Veterans Affairs - Forms



 
 
VA Online Forms - (Requires Acrobat Reader)
  1. Certificate of Understanding (COU): This form lists DVA and APSU guidelines regarding your VA Educational Benefits. This form must be submitted with your application for VA Educational Benefits.
      
  2. Certificate of Understanding (COU) for VA Vocational Rehabilitation: This form lists VA Vocational Rehabilitation and APSU guidelines regarding your VA Vocational Rehabilitation educational benefits. This form must be submitted to our office during your first term of enrollment.
       
  3. Certification Request Form (CRF): This form is required EVERY term of enrollment, including the FIRST term of enrollment. This form indicates to the OVA which classes you plan to pursue/are pursuing for a specific term of enrollment. This form indicates your desire for certification for that specific term.

  4. Change in Status (CIS):  This form must be completed whenever there is a change in your enrollment status, i.e., drop/add course or withdraw from the University. If you did not list a course on your original CRF and you would like to request certification, OVA will not be able to certify this course without you completing this form. If you have to withdrawal due to mitigating circumstances, you must claim it on the CIS and attach supporting documentation.
      
  5. Advance Payment Agreement Form: Advance payment is the VA educational assistance allowance paid to the student for the first partial (at a prorated amount) month and the following full month of enrollment.  Advance payment can only be requested by students initially enrolling or students who have been absent from school for a semester/term that is more than 30 calendar days and did not receive break pay.  If you request Advance Payment, our office will not be able to process your request without this form.  For additional information, please visit: www.apsu.edu/vaoffice/advpaymc.htm
      
  6. Tutorial Assistance Internal Recommendation Form (TAF): Please read over the VA Tutorial Assistance brochure and speak to your appropriate VA counselor at main campus or Ft Campbell Center.  This form is required for students needing tutorial assistance. This form must be signed and dated by the instructor of the course the student requests tutoring for and is submitted to the OVA, in order to validate the need for tutoring.  VA Vocational Rehabilitation students must get approval from their counselor.
  7. OVA Deferment Form: This form is only available in person.  VA eligible beneficiary may elect, upon formal application, to defer payment of required tuition and fees only.  However, the deferment cannot exceed the total monetary benefits to be received for the term.  Housing, books, supplies and meal plans are not deferred.
